我的应用程序已经在 Google Play 商店上架一个月了,一切正常。两天前,我将其添加到“专为家庭设计”类别中。我收到了 Google 团队的接受和祝贺。从那时起,我的插页式广告就不再显示了。我收到AdRequest.ERROR_CODE_NO_FILL
.
InterstitialAd interstitialAd;
Bundle extras = new Bundle();
extras.putBoolean("is_designed_for_families", true);
AdRequest adRequest = new AdRequest.Builder()
.addNetworkExtrasBundle(AdMobAdapter.class, extras)
.build();
interstitialAd = new InterstitialAd(this);
interstitialAd.setAdUnitId(InterstitialSample.AD_UNIT_ID);
interstitialAd.loadAd(adRequest);
interstitialAd.setAdListener(new AdListener() {
@Override
public void onAdLoaded() {
Log.d("Tim", "OK");
}
@Override
public void onAdFailedToLoad(int errorCode) {
String message = String.format("onAdFailedToLoad (%s)", InterstitialSample.getErrorReason(errorCode));
Log.d("Tim", message);
}
});
我没有更改包名称。另外,我尝试改变AD_UNIT_ID
没有成功。
您的代码似乎没有任何问题。我认为您收到的是真正的“无填充”回复。
被视为适合儿童和家庭的广告是更广泛的广告池的一部分。如果您今天展示广告,在选择加入“为家庭设计”计划后,您可能会发现填充展示次数减少,收入减少。我们正在努力增加有资格投放到 DFF 应用的广告池。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)